Output 623c6426ea7d3266d109cdf7b3660d79f9d29e01dfa878af0a11feb78b492a62:1

value
571560
script pubkey
OP_0 OP_PUSHBYTES_20 89d343186a1f69213528267bf8036d94373f7be5
address
ltc1q38f5xxr2ra5jzdfgyealsqmdjsmn77l9fcfyql
transaction
623c6426ea7d3266d109cdf7b3660d79f9d29e01dfa878af0a11feb78b492a62
spent
true